**wolfCrypt Python**, a.k.a. ``wolfcrypt`` is a Python library that encapsulates
|
||||
**wolfSSL's wolfCrypt API**.
|
||||
|
||||
A Python library that encapsulates wolfSSL's wolfCrypt API
|
||||
**wolfCrypt** is a lightweight, portable, C-language-based crypto library
|
||||
targeted at IoT, embedded, and RTOS environments primarily because of its size,
|
||||
speed, and feature set. It works seamlessly in desktop, enterprise, and cloud
|
||||
environments as well.
